This week in STEM, the 5/6 class continued researching a specific global water issue, investigating the specific causes and consequences of the issue. Using this research, they started the next step of their Engineering Design Processes: brainstorm! They added to their engineering log any and all ideas that they could think of to use as a possible solution. This is an important part of the EDP, where many creative ideas come from. Next week they’ll choose the solution that they think is the best, and move on to the next step, planning their prototype. We’re excited to see what these creative engineers come up with!
